Atkins is looking for Senior Corrosion Engineer to be part of our Rail & Systems Team. This position will report to the Atkins Traction Electrification Technical Manager. The successful candidate may be assigned to support more than one project at different phases.

How will you contribute to the team?

  • Subject matter expert on Corrosion Control and Stray Current mitigation for Electrified Rail Projects. Candidates should provide verifiable experience leading and owning the design of Stray Current and Cathodic Protection Systems for Rail System.

  • Provide Design and Engineering Services during Construction for Stray Current, Corrosion Control and Grounding for Light Rail Project. This will include providing responses to contractor’s Requests for Information (RFI’s), reviewing and approving contractor’s shop drawings, product data and test results, and leading the effort on requests for changes to the design.

  • Develop rail stray current mitigation design for trackwork and facilities. Hands on experience developing and coordinating designs with track and multi discipline teams including civil, utilities, structures, etc.

  • Coordinate cathodic protection design with utility companies and coordinate to obtain their Approvals.

  • Develop pre and post construction Stray Current Baseline Studies on rail projects.

  • Develop corrosion control test program plans and procedures.

  • Perform stray current and corrosion control field testing and inspection.

  • Represent Atkins at selected NACE, IEEE and similar stray current, corrosion and grounding industry working groups and events.

What will you contribute?

  • Bachelor of Science in Engineering Degree from ABET Accredited Program including Civil, Electrical or Mechanical Engineering, or related field and 15 years of experience in the rail and transit industry with minimum of 10 years of Corrosion Control engineering related experience.

  • NACE CP4 Certification – Cathodic Protection Specialist 4.

  • Professional Engineer License (PE) preferred or EIT with clear path to obtain the PE.

  • Excellent communication and interpersonal skills. Skilled written communicator, capable of preparing clear, concise correspondence and reports.

  • Ability to work with multiple team members, management, construction contractors, vendors and internal/external customers.

  • Experience coordinating work with multiple disciplines and contractors on design team during design phases, and with multiple contractors during construction phases.

  • Successfully identify, manage, and provide solutions to highly technical and complicated issues with minimum detrimental impact to other groups.

  • Able to work independently and in a team environment with minimal supervision.

  • Knowledge of rail transit industry standards, practices, and regulations, railway operations, system safety, and associated requirements for rail projects.

  • Verifiable experience in performing inspection and testing of stray current and cathodic protection systems, including testing and commissioning.

  • Field experience on electrified rail systems during construction and commissioning phases, or during active revenue service.

  • Experience working on both AC and DC electrified transit systems.

  • Ability to Travel to support project demands.
